新聞中心
隨著信息技術(shù)的不斷發(fā)展,我們已經(jīng)進(jìn)入了一個(gè)數(shù)據(jù)時(shí)代。無論是企業(yè)還是個(gè)人,數(shù)據(jù)管理已經(jīng)離不開數(shù)據(jù)庫。數(shù)據(jù)庫不僅是存儲和管理數(shù)據(jù)的基礎(chǔ)設(shè)施,也是許多應(yīng)用程序的核心組成部分。作為一名數(shù)據(jù)庫初學(xué)者,學(xué)習(xí)數(shù)據(jù)庫基礎(chǔ)并掌握連接數(shù)據(jù)庫的5個(gè)簡單步驟是非常必要的,下面我將詳細(xì)介紹這5個(gè)步驟。

公司主營業(yè)務(wù):成都網(wǎng)站設(shè)計(jì)、成都做網(wǎng)站、移動網(wǎng)站開發(fā)等業(yè)務(wù)。幫助企業(yè)客戶真正實(shí)現(xiàn)互聯(lián)網(wǎng)宣傳,提高企業(yè)的競爭能力。創(chuàng)新互聯(lián)是一支青春激揚(yáng)、勤奮敬業(yè)、活力青春激揚(yáng)、勤奮敬業(yè)、活力澎湃、和諧高效的團(tuán)隊(duì)。公司秉承以“開放、自由、嚴(yán)謹(jǐn)、自律”為核心的企業(yè)文化,感謝他們對我們的高要求,感謝他們從不同領(lǐng)域給我們帶來的挑戰(zhàn),讓我們激情的團(tuán)隊(duì)有機(jī)會用頭腦與智慧不斷的給客戶帶來驚喜。創(chuàng)新互聯(lián)推出鄂爾多斯免費(fèi)做網(wǎng)站回饋大家。
步驟1:選擇數(shù)據(jù)庫軟件
在連接數(shù)據(jù)庫之前,我們需要先選擇適合自己的數(shù)據(jù)庫軟件。目前應(yīng)用較廣泛的數(shù)據(jù)庫軟件有MySQL、Oracle、SQL Server等。MySQL是一個(gè)開源的關(guān)系型數(shù)據(jù)庫管理系統(tǒng),由瑞典MySQL AB公司開發(fā),目前被Sun公司收購。Oracle是全球領(lǐng)先的企業(yè)級數(shù)據(jù)庫軟件,由Oracle Corporation公司開發(fā)。SQL Server是微軟公司開發(fā)的關(guān)系型數(shù)據(jù)庫管理系統(tǒng)。根據(jù)實(shí)際需要和個(gè)人喜好選擇一個(gè)適合自己的數(shù)據(jù)庫軟件。
步驟2:安裝數(shù)據(jù)庫軟件
選擇好數(shù)據(jù)庫軟件之后,需要先安裝在本機(jī)上。在進(jìn)行安裝之前,需要了解自己計(jì)算機(jī)的操作系統(tǒng)信息,例如Windows、Mac等。安裝過程中需要注意選項(xiàng)、路徑等問題,一般來說,按照默認(rèn)選項(xiàng)進(jìn)行安裝即可。安裝完成之后,我們可以開始連接數(shù)據(jù)庫。
步驟3:啟動數(shù)據(jù)庫服務(wù)器
在啟動數(shù)據(jù)庫之前,我們需要查看數(shù)據(jù)庫軟件安裝過程中是否已經(jīng)創(chuàng)建了數(shù)據(jù)庫實(shí)例。在MySQL中,數(shù)據(jù)庫實(shí)例被稱為schema;在Oracle中,它被稱為用戶。如果數(shù)據(jù)庫軟件已經(jīng)創(chuàng)建好了實(shí)例,那么我們可以直接連接數(shù)據(jù)庫。如果沒有創(chuàng)建,我們需要創(chuàng)建一個(gè)實(shí)例。啟動數(shù)據(jù)庫服務(wù)器的方式因軟件而異。
在MySQL中,打開“MySQL管理器”,選擇“服務(wù)”的“MySQL”并啟動;
在Oracle中,打開“Oracle Enterprise Manager”,選擇“數(shù)據(jù)庫實(shí)例”的“啟動”。
步驟4:創(chuàng)建用戶
數(shù)據(jù)庫服務(wù)器啟動完成之后,我們需要創(chuàng)建一個(gè)用戶名和密碼以便連接數(shù)據(jù)庫。在MySQL中,可以使用命令行或圖形界面進(jìn)行用戶創(chuàng)建,以下是命令行方式:
CREATE USER ‘用戶名’@’localhost’ IDENTIFIED BY ‘密碼’;
在Oracle中,也可以使用命令行或圖形界面進(jìn)行用戶創(chuàng)建,以下是命令行方式:
CREATE USER 用戶名 IDENTIFIED BY 密碼;
步驟5:連接數(shù)據(jù)庫
如果以上步驟都順利完成,那么現(xiàn)在就可以連接數(shù)據(jù)庫了。在MySQL中,以命令行方式連接數(shù)據(jù)庫:
mysql -u用戶名 -p密碼
在Oracle中,可以使用命令行或圖形界面連接數(shù)據(jù)庫,以下是命令行方式:
sqlplus 用戶名/密碼@數(shù)據(jù)庫實(shí)例
以上就是連接數(shù)據(jù)庫的5個(gè)簡單步驟,學(xué)習(xí)數(shù)據(jù)庫基礎(chǔ)不僅可以為我們未來的職業(yè)發(fā)展打好基礎(chǔ),同時(shí)也能處理我們?nèi)粘9ぷ髦杏龅降囊恍﹩栴}。因此,我們需要認(rèn)真學(xué)習(xí)數(shù)據(jù)庫基礎(chǔ),并掌握連接數(shù)據(jù)庫的技巧,不斷提升自己的技能水平。
相關(guān)問題拓展閱讀:
- 如何連接sqlserver數(shù)據(jù)庫
如何連接sqlserver數(shù)據(jù)庫
以sqlserver2023R2為例。
1、打開sql2023,使用windows身份登錄
2、登錄后,右鍵選擇“屬性”。左側(cè)選擇“安全性”,選中右側(cè)的“SQL Server 和 Windows 身份驗(yàn)證模式”以啟用混合登錄模式
3、選擇“連接”,勾選“允許遠(yuǎn)程連接此服務(wù)器”,然后點(diǎn)“確定”
4、展開“安全性”,“登錄名”;“sa”,右鍵選擇“屬性”
5、左側(cè)選擇“常規(guī)”,右側(cè)選擇“SQL Server 身份驗(yàn)證”,并設(shè)置密碼
6、右擊數(shù)據(jù)庫選擇“方面”
7、在右側(cè)的方面下拉框中選擇“服務(wù)器配置”;將“RemoteAccessEnabled”屬性設(shè)為“True”,點(diǎn)“確定”
8、至此SS已設(shè)置完畢,先退出,再用sa登錄,成功即表示sa帳戶已經(jīng)啟用
9、打開
sql server
配置管理器
10、下面開始配置SSCM,選中左側(cè)的“SQL Server服務(wù)”,確保右側(cè)的“SQL Server”以及“SQL Server Browser”正在運(yùn)行
11、在左則選擇sql server網(wǎng)絡(luò)配置節(jié)點(diǎn)下的sqlexpress的協(xié)議,在右側(cè)的TCP/IP默認(rèn)是“否”,右鍵啟用或者雙擊打開設(shè)置面板將其修改為“是”
12、選擇“IP 地址”選項(xiàng)卡,設(shè)置TCP的端口為“1433”
13、將”客戶端協(xié)議”的”TCP/IP”也修改為“Enabled”
配置完成,重新啟動SQL Server 2023。此時(shí)應(yīng)該可以使用了,但是還是要確認(rèn)一下防火墻。打開防火墻設(shè)置。將SQLServr.exe(C:\Program Files\Microsoft SQL Server\MSSQL10.SQLEXPRESS\MSSQL\Binn\sqlservr.exe)添加到允許的列表中。
你看看吧,全了
。數(shù)據(jù)庫的連接方法:
2. ASP與SQL數(shù)據(jù)庫連接:
1.Access數(shù)據(jù)庫的DSN-less連接方法:
set adocon=Server.Createobject(“adodb.connection”)
adoconn.Open”Driver={Microsoft Access Driver(*.mdb)};DBQ=”& _
Server.MapPath(“數(shù)據(jù)庫所在路徑”)
2.Access OLE DB連接方法:
set adocon=Server.Createobject(“adodb.connection”)
adocon.open”Provider=Microsoft.Jet.OLEDB.4.0;”& _
“Data Source=” & Server.MapPath(“數(shù)據(jù)庫所在路徑”)
3.SQL server連接方法:
set adocon=server.createobject(“adodb.recordset”)
adocon.Open”Driver={SQL Server};Server=(Local);UID=***;PWD=***;”& _
“database=數(shù)據(jù)庫名;”
4.SQL server OLE DB連接方法:
set adocon=Server.Createobject(“adodb.connection”)
adocon.open”provider=SQLOLEDB.1;Data Source=RITANT4;”& _
“user ID=***;Password=***;”& _
“inital Catalog=數(shù)據(jù)庫名”
5.Oracle 連接方法:
set adocon=Server.Createobject(“adodb.connection”)
adocon.open”Driver={microsoft odbc for oracle};server=oraclesever.world;uid=admin;pwd=pass;”
6.Oracle OLE DB 連接方法:
set adocon=Server.Createobject(“adodb.connection”)
adocon.open”Provider=OraOLEDB.Oracle;data source=dbname;user id=admin;password=pass;”
7.dBase 連接方法:
set adocon=Server.Createobject(“adodb.connection”)
adocon.open”Driver={microsoft dbase driver(*.dbf)};driverid=277;dbq=;”
8.mySQL 連接方法:
set adocon=Server.Createobject(“adodb.connection”)
adocon.open”Driver={mysql};database=yourdatabase;uid=username;pwd=yourpassword;option=16386;”
9.Visual Foxpro 連接方法:
set adocon=Server.Createobject(“adodb.connection”)
adocon.open”Driver={microsoft Visual Foxpro driver};sourcetype=DBC;sourceDB=*.dbc;Exclusive=No;”
10.MS text 連接方法:
set adocon=Server.Createobject(“adodb.connection”)
adocon.open”Driver={microsoft text driver(*.txt; *.csv)};dbq=—–;”&_
“extensions=asc,csv,tab,txt;Persist SecurityInfo=false;”
11.MS text OLE DB 連接方法:
set adocon=Server.Createobject(“adodb.connection”)
adocon.open”Provider=microsof.jet.oledb.4.0;data source=your_path;”&_
“Extended Properties’text;FMT=Delimited'”
java中使用jdbc連接sql server數(shù)據(jù)庫步驟:
1.JDBC連接SQL Server的驅(qū)動安裝 ,前兩個(gè)是屬于數(shù)據(jù)庫軟件,正常安裝即可(注意數(shù)據(jù)庫登陸不要使用windows驗(yàn)證)
將JDBC解壓縮到任意位置,比如解壓到C盤program files下面,并在安裝目錄里找到sqljdbc.jar文件,得到其路徑開始配置環(huán)境變量
在環(huán)境變量classpath 后面追加 C:\Program Files\Microsoft SQL Server2023 JDBC Driver\sqljdbc_1.2\enu\sqljdbc.jar
設(shè)置SQLEXPRESS服務(wù)器:
a.打開SQL Server Configuration Manager -> SQLEXPRESS的協(xié)議 -> TCP/IP
b.右鍵單擊啟動TCP/IP
c.雙擊進(jìn)入屬性,把IP地址中的IP all中的TCP端口設(shè)置為1433
d.重新啟動SQL Server 2023服務(wù)中的SQLEXPRESS服務(wù)器
e.關(guān)閉SQL Server Configuration Manager
打開 SQL Server Management Studio,連接SQLEXPRESS服務(wù)器, 新建數(shù)據(jù)庫,起名字為sample
打開Eclipse
a.新建工程-> Java -> Java project,起名為Test
b.選擇eclipse->窗口->首選項(xiàng)->Java->installed JRE 編輯已經(jīng)安裝好的jdk,查找目錄添加sqljdbc.jar
c.右鍵單擊目錄窗口中的Test, 選擇Build Path ->Configure Build Path…, 添加擴(kuò)展jar文件,即把sqljdbc.jar添加到其中
編寫Java代碼來測試JDBC連接SQL Server數(shù)據(jù)庫
import java.sql.*;
public class Test {
public static void main(String srg) {
//加載JDBC驅(qū)動
String driverName = “com.microsoft.sqlserver.jdbc.SQLServerDriver”;
//連接服務(wù)器和數(shù)據(jù)庫sample
String dbURL = “jdbc: DatabaseName=sample”;
String userName = “sa”; //默認(rèn)用戶名
String userPwd = “123456”; //密碼
Connection dbConn;
try {
Class.forName(driverName);
dbConn = DriverManager.getConnection(dbURL, userName, userPwd);
System.out.println(“Connection Successful!”); //如果連接成功 控制臺輸出
} catch (Exception e) {
e.printStackTrace();
}
}
}
執(zhí)行以后就可以連接到sample數(shù)據(jù)庫了。
java中使用jdbc連接sql server數(shù)據(jù)庫步驟:
1.JDBC連接SQL Server的驅(qū)動安裝 ,前兩個(gè)是屬于數(shù)據(jù)庫軟件,正常安裝即可(注意數(shù)據(jù)庫登陸不要使用windows驗(yàn)證)
將JDBC解壓縮到任意位置,比如解壓到C盤program files下面,并在安裝目錄里找到sqljdbc.jar文件,得到其路徑開始配置環(huán)境變量
在環(huán)境變量classpath 后面追加 C:\Program Files\Microsoft SQL Server2023 JDBC Driver\sqljdbc_1.2\enu\sqljdbc.jar
設(shè)置SQLEXPRESS服務(wù)器:
a.打開SQL Server Configuration Manager -> SQLEXPRESS的協(xié)議 -> TCP/IP
b.右鍵單擊啟動TCP/IP
c.雙擊進(jìn)入屬性,把IP地址中的IP all中的TCP端口設(shè)置為1433
d.重新啟動SQL Server 2023服務(wù)中的SQLEXPRESS服務(wù)器
e.關(guān)閉SQL Server Configuration Manager
打開 SQL Server Management Studio,連接SQLEXPRESS服務(wù)器, 新建數(shù)據(jù)庫,起名字為sample
打開Eclipse
a.新建工程-> Java -> Java project,起名為Test
b.選擇eclipse->窗口->首選項(xiàng)->Java->installed JRE 編輯已經(jīng)安裝好的jdk,查找目錄添加sqljdbc.jar
c.右鍵單擊目錄窗口中的Test, 選擇Build Path ->Configure Build Path…, 添加擴(kuò)展jar文件,即把sqljdbc.jar添加到其中
編寫Java代碼來測試JDBC連接SQL Server數(shù)據(jù)庫
import java.sql.*;
public class Test {
public static void main(String srg) {
//加載JDBC驅(qū)動
String driverName = “com.microsoft.sqlserver.jdbc.SQLServerDriver”;
//連接服務(wù)器和數(shù)據(jù)庫sample
String dbURL = “jdbc: DatabaseName=sample”;
String userName = “sa”; //默認(rèn)用戶名
String userPwd = “123456”; //密碼
Connection dbConn;
try {
Class.forName(driverName);
dbConn = DriverManager.getConnection(dbURL, userName, userPwd);
System.out.println(“Connection Successful!”); //如果連接成功 控制臺輸出
} catch (Exception e) {
e.printStackTrace();
}
}
}
執(zhí)行以后就可以連接到sample數(shù)據(jù)庫了。
連接數(shù)據(jù)庫步驟的介紹就聊到這里吧,感謝你花時(shí)間閱讀本站內(nèi)容,更多關(guān)于連接數(shù)據(jù)庫步驟,學(xué)習(xí)數(shù)據(jù)庫基礎(chǔ),掌握連接數(shù)據(jù)庫的5個(gè)簡單步驟,如何連接sqlserver數(shù)據(jù)庫的信息別忘了在本站進(jìn)行查找喔。
成都服務(wù)器租用選創(chuàng)新互聯(lián),先試用再開通。
創(chuàng)新互聯(lián)(www.cdcxhl.com)提供簡單好用,價(jià)格厚道的香港/美國云服務(wù)器和獨(dú)立服務(wù)器。物理服務(wù)器托管租用:四川成都、綿陽、重慶、貴陽機(jī)房服務(wù)器托管租用。
分享題目:學(xué)習(xí)數(shù)據(jù)庫基礎(chǔ),掌握連接數(shù)據(jù)庫的5個(gè)簡單步驟 (連接數(shù)據(jù)庫步驟)
轉(zhuǎn)載注明:http://fisionsoft.com.cn/article/cdesccp.html


咨詢
建站咨詢
